Heat Vision learned today that director Alejandro Gonzalez Inarritu (“Babel”) has assembled quite the incredible cast for his upcoming comedy “Birdman.”
The film centers on an actor who once played an iconic superhero, and now faces troubles with his ego and family as he prepares to mount a Broadway play in a bid to reclaim past glory.
Michael Keaton (“Beetlejuice”), Emma Stone (“The Amazing Spider-Man”), Zach Galifianakis (“The Hangover”), and Naomi Watts (“Funny Games”) have all joined the cast.
Keaton is set to play the lead role of the washed up comic book movie actor (I hope there are “Batman” references), and should do well considering his comedic background (I loved “Multiplicity”).
Emma Stone will play Keaton’s daughter fresh out of rehab and now working as his assistant, Watts (who starred in Iñárritu’s “21 Grams” (incredible)) is set as an actress in the play, and Galifianakis is poised to portray the production’s conniving producer.
All-in-all I think this is pretty fantastic casting, and it can only get better once they cast the role of the ex-wife.
